Merge Requests in NJSLEDS

Use an ID merge request when two or more State Identification Numbers (SIDs) or Staff Member Identifiers (SMIDs) belong to the same person and need to be consolidated. Merge requests are available for Student Management and Staff Management records.

Get your template inside NJSLEDS

Select Contact Help Desk on the NJSLEDS system homepage. Merge templates are provided through the case form after you submit the case details. Use the template provided for your request, and submit the completed file through the same case. Merge requests sent by email will not be processed.

Before you begin

Confirm through authoritative district records that every identifier in the request belongs to the same person. A processed merge consolidates statewide records and may affect which identifier remains active. Review the Outcome File to confirm the final identifier after processing.

1. Check that a merge is the right request

Your situation What to do
Two or more SIDs or SMIDs belong to the same person. Submit a Merge Request using the student or staff template provided through the case form.
The person has one correct SID or SMID and supported demographic information on the statewide record is incorrect. Review Field Change Requests in NJSLEDS.
A record or file was submitted in error and should not exist in NJSLEDS. Review Record Deletion Requests in NJSLEDS to determine whether deletion is appropriate.
The identifiers belong to different people who have similar identifying information. Do not submit a merge. Verify each person’s identity and identifiers through authoritative district records. Contact the Help Desk if the records appear incorrectly linked.
An enrollment, role, assignment, or other submission record is incorrect. Correct the information in your local source system and upload the updated submission file.

Do not merge siblings, relatives, or other individuals into one record. Confirm that the identifiers belong to one person before submitting the request.

2. Create your merge case in NJSLEDS

Create the case before preparing the request file so you can download the template that matches your request. Submit the completed template and student or staff information through this secure case process.

  1. Log into NJSLEDS and select Contact Help Desk on the system homepage. For screenshots, see How to Submit an NJSLEDS Help Desk Case (PDF).
  2. If the Known Issues screen appears, review the options and select the issue that matches your situation. Select None of the above if none apply, then select Next.
  3. Confirm your name, email address, and district ID, then enter your phone number and extension, if applicable.
  4. Route the request using the selections below, enter a short description in Details, and submit the case form.
  5. Keep your case number. On the next screen, use the template download and file upload options provided for that case.
Case form field Selection
Type ID Change Management
Sub Type Merge Request
Sub Category Student Management or Staff Management

Field changes, merges, and deletions each require their own case and request file. Include multiple merge requests in one correctly completed template when the template allows it.

3. Download the correct template from the case form

  1. After submitting the case details, download the Template File for Upload that matches the Sub Category you selected.
  2. If a Sample Template File for Reference is provided, use it to review a completed example. Complete the Template File for Upload with your own merge requests.
  3. Use the template provided through the case instead of a previously saved copy. Follow its instructions and keep the headers in their existing order.

If the template is missing or does not match your selected Sub Category, contact the Help Desk before proceeding. The fields for each merge type are listed below.

Student ID Merge (SID)

Use the SID Merge Request template when two or more SIDs belong to the same student. Select Student Management as the Sub Category in the case form.

Common reasons for a SID merge

  • A student transferred between districts and a new SID was created instead of using the existing SID.
  • A name change resulted in a new SID being created instead of updating the existing statewide record.
  • A student enrolled in multiple programs under different districts without linking to the original SID.
  • A new SID was created instead of selecting the existing SID from the search results.

Fields on the template

Field What to enter
Date of Request Enter the request date in YYYYMMDD format.
First Name
Last Name
Date of Birth
Enter the student’s legal first name, legal last name, and date of birth as required by the current template.
SID #1, #2, #3, #4
District Code #1, #2, #3, #4
Enter each SID and its associated district code. SID #1 and #2 are required. Complete SID #3 and #4 when more than two SIDs belong to the same student.
SID to KEEP Enter the SID requested for retention. This SID must also appear in one of the numbered SID fields. Review the Outcome File to confirm the final SID after processing.
Cohort Year Complete this field for high school students using the expected graduation cohort year.
Comments Complete this required field for every request. Confirm that the listed SIDs belong to the same student and acknowledge that the merge cannot be undone.
Staff ID Merge (SMID)

Use the SMID Merge Request template when two or more SMIDs belong to the same staff member. Select Staff Management as the Sub Category in the case form.

Common reasons for an SMID merge

  • A staff member moved to a new district or works in multiple districts, and a new SMID was created instead of using the existing SMID.
  • A name change resulted in a new SMID being created instead of updating the existing statewide record.
  • A staff member works in a charter school, private provider, or shared service arrangement, and a new SMID was created instead of linking to the existing SMID.

Fields on the template

Field What to enter
Date of Request Enter the request date in YYYYMMDD format.
First Name
Last Name
Date of Birth
Enter the staff member’s legal first name, legal last name, and date of birth as required by the current template.
SMID #1, #2, #3, #4
District Code #1, #2, #3, #4
Enter each SMID and its associated district code. SMID #1 and #2 are required. Complete SMID #3 and #4 when more than two SMIDs belong to the same staff member.
SMID to KEEP Enter the SMID requested for retention. This SMID must also appear in one of the numbered SMID fields. Review the Outcome File to confirm the final SMID after processing.
Comments Complete this required field for every request. Confirm that the listed SMIDs belong to the same staff member and acknowledge that the merge cannot be undone.

4. Complete and upload your request file

Choose the identifier requested for retention

Enter the requested SID or SMID in the applicable to KEEP field and include that identifier among the numbered IDs. Processing history or a previous merge may require NJSLEDS to retain a different identifier. The Outcome File identifies the final SID or SMID when that occurs.

Complete the template

  1. Identify every SID or SMID in NJSLEDS that belongs to the same person. Verify each identifier through authoritative district records.
  2. Enter each identifier and its associated district code in the numbered fields. Use at least the first two identifier and district-code pairs.
  3. Enter the identifier requested for retention in the applicable to KEEP field.
  4. Complete the remaining fields required by the current student or staff template, including Comments.
  5. Keep the template headers and column order unchanged.

Keep leading zeros when working in Excel

Follow General FAQs, Q24: Preserving leading zeros when opening or importing a CSV file. Student SIDs must contain 10 numeric digits, and staff SMIDs must contain 8 numeric digits. Check every identifier before uploading.

Save as CSV UTF-8

Save the completed template sheet as CSV UTF-8 (Comma delimited) (*.csv). Excel workbooks (.xlsx or .xls) are not accepted as request uploads. Save the sheet containing your completed merge requests. For saving instructions, including the alternative when CSV UTF-8 is unavailable, see General FAQs, Q23: Saving as CSV UTF-8.

Check the saved file before uploading

  • You used the Template File for Upload provided in your case for the correct Sub Category.
  • Every identifier in each request belongs to the same person.
  • Each SID contains 10 numeric digits or each SMID contains 8 numeric digits, including leading zeros.
  • Every identifier has its associated district code.
  • The identifier requested for retention also appears in a numbered identifier field.
  • All other required fields and Comments are complete.
  • The headers and column order remain unchanged.
  • The saved file contains the intended requests and is in CSV UTF-8 format.

Upload the file to the case you created

  1. In the case’s file upload area, select Upload File or drag and drop the completed CSV UTF-8 file. If you left the case while preparing the file, select View All Cases on the NJSLEDS system homepage and open the case number you saved.
  2. Confirm that the correct file name appears in the case. Creating the case alone does not provide the completed request file for processing.
  3. Track the result in that case. Do not email the completed template or open another case just to upload the file.

5. Review the result

From the NJSLEDS system homepage, select View All Cases and open your case number. In the Requested and Processed Files table, review the file status and open the Outcome File when it is available. The Outcome File gives the result for each submitted merge.

File status What it means Your next step
In review The file was received and is being reviewed. No action is needed unless the Help Desk contacts you.
Processed Successfully All submitted merge requests were successful. Review and save the Outcome File, then confirm the final identifiers in NJSLEDS.
Processed with Errors Some merge requests succeeded and some failed. Review the Outcome File, correct the failed requests when directed, and upload an updated request file to the same case.
Failed All submitted merge requests failed. Review the Outcome File and use the troubleshooting guidance below before taking the action identified in the result.

Review the Outcome File even when processing succeeds. Confirm which SID or SMID remains active for each person. Update the identifier in your local source system before the next NJSLEDS upload so future records use the final identifier.

6. Troubleshoot an unsuccessful request

Review the result for each merge in the Outcome File. Use the guidance below for the issue described in your result. The result determines whether you should correct the request file, update your local source system, or contact the Help Desk.

The SID or SMID requested for retention was not found

Verify where the identifier was obtained and compare it with the statewide record. Check for transposed numbers, missing digits, extra spaces, and leading zeros removed while preparing the file.

If the identifier was entered incorrectly, correct the request file and upload the updated CSV UTF-8 file to the same case. If the identifier appears correct, add a case comment identifying the authoritative source where it was found.

The SID or SMID requested for retention was previously merged

The identifier entered in the to KEEP field has already been merged into another identifier. The active identifier should appear in the Outcome File.

Update your local source system to use the active identifier identified in the Outcome File, then use that identifier in future NJSLEDS uploads. Add a comment to the case if the reported active identifier appears incorrect.

NJSLEDS retained a different final identifier

NJSLEDS may retain an identifier with historical data instead of the identifier requested in the to KEEP field. The Outcome File identifies the final SID or SMID retained after the merge.

Update the identifier in your local source system to match the final identifier in the Outcome File before submitting future records for that person.

An identifier, district code, or required field is missing or invalid

Review the field identified in the Outcome File and compare it with the current template requirements. Confirm that each request includes at least two identifiers, the associated district codes, one requested identifier to keep, and all additional required fields.

Correct the request and upload the updated CSV UTF-8 file to the same case. Use General FAQs, Q24 if an identifier lost leading zeros.

The identifiers cannot be confirmed as belonging to one person

Compare the identifiers and person details with authoritative district records. Do not proceed with the merge when the records may belong to different people.

Contact the Help Desk through the existing case and describe the records you reviewed. Keep personally identifiable information inside the secure case and file upload process.

The file type or header row was rejected

Use the Template File for Upload provided in your case and preserve its headers and column order. Save the completed request sheet in CSV UTF-8 format. Excel workbooks and reference or instruction sheets are not accepted as request files.

See General FAQs, Q23 for saving instructions. Correct the file issue and upload the updated request to the same case.

If the result does not identify the problem or the guidance cannot be completed for your records, contact the Help Desk with your case number and explain what you reviewed.
